The Dambe World Series, organized by the African Warriors Fighting Championship, is set to kick off in Nigeria’s capital, Abuja, marking the latest evolution of Dambe, a centuries-old form of boxing that originated among the Hausa people of northern Nigeria.  Traditionally fought with one fist wrapped in cloth and another hand acts as a shield, Dambe dates back to at least the 10th century and has deep ties to cultural and ceremonial celebrations.
